Ex-Philippine President Duterte to run as mayor despite drug killings legacy

Manila, Philippines (AP) — The Philippines’s former President Rodrigo Duterte registered Monday to run for mayor of his southern home city despite his notorious legacy over his brutal anti-drugs crackdown that the International Criminal Court is investigating as a possible crime against humanity.

Duterte's son calls Philippine President Marcos 'lazy', urges him to quit

MANILA — Former Philippine leader Rodrigo Duterte's son urged President Ferdinand Marcos Jr to resign on Sunday (Jan 28), calling him lazy and uncompassionate in a deepening rift between the two politically powerful families.
